Glatfelter

BASIC MATERIALS · PAPER & PAPER PRODUCTS · USA

Glatfelter Corporation manufactures and sells engineering materials worldwide. The company is head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ina.

USA Rare Earth, Inc.

BASIC MATERIALS · OTHER INDUSTRIAL METALS & MINING · USA

USA Rare Earth, Inc. engages in mining, processing, and supplying rare earths and other critical minerals. The company is headquartered in Stillwater, Oklahoma.
